Accessibility statement

How accessible is the Overton web application, and what is the level of conformance to WCAG 2.1, and do you have a VPAT report

This accessibility statement applies to the Overton web application at https://app.overton.io

It is designed to be used by as many people as possible. The text should be clear and simple to understand, though it is a specialist tool and assumes knowledge of some acronyms and academic terms. You should be able to:

  • Zoom in up to 200% without problems
  • Navigate all of the web application using just a keyboard
  • Navigate most of the web application using speech recognition software

AbilityNet has advice on making your device easier to use if you have a disability.

Compliance status and what we’re doing to improve accessibility

The Overton web application is WCAG 2.1 compliant with level A conformance.

We’re currently working to improve this to level AA, with specific improvements to colour contrasts and font sizing.

For more detail see our VPAT report (last updated May 2022).
